What is *my_inode set to?
Jeba Anandhan A wrote:
>i have written kernel program to access the data
>structure of particular inode.
>
>#include<linux/kernel.h>
>#include<linux/module.h>
>#include<linux/fs.h>
>
>static struct inode *my_inode;
>static unsigned long inode_no;
>
>
>int init_module(void){
> printk("inode module inserted\n");
> inode_no=1304012;
> printk("inode no=%d",inode_no);
> my_inode->i_ino=inode_no; // it creates segmentation
> //fault why so..
>return 0;
>}
>
>void cleanup_module(void){
>}
>
